How to Buy Wholesale General Merchandise
Buying wholesale is an effective way to save money. Wholesalers purchase items in very large quantities. The resulting savings are passed on to the consumer. Both individuals and businesses can buy wholesale. If you are in need of general merchandise such as items for the home, pet products or apparel, you can find it wholesale.

Buy items from wholesalers. Wholesalers can be divided into general merchandisers and specialists. Companies that sell general merchandise wholesale offer buyers a wide range of goods in a single space. A buyer may find everything from lamps to cat food to bulk spices available from one company. Other companies specialize in a specific type of merchandise such as craft items. Buyers seeking general wholesale merchandise should investigate both types of companies. If you do not have a wholesaler in your town, search for the company's website. Many wholesalers allow people to buy items via their websites.

Purchase from distributors. Distributors buy items from manufacturers and sell them. Some distributors sell wholesale general merchandise only to other businesses. Others are open to the general public. If you buy lots of items, you can gain access to wholesale business distributors by acquiring a federal identification tax number (FTIN). This number is used by businesses to help avoid mingling business and personal expenses. The steps required to get a free FTIN can be found at the IRS website. You can give this number to the wholesaler to gain access to the store.

Buy from liquidation stores. Liquidation stores are stores that specialize in buying items from companies that have gone out of business. You'll find a tremendous variety of items when you shop here. Most will be sold to the buyer at a steep discount from the retail price. Items will typically vary from week to week and even from day to day. Check the store each week to find out what wholesale general merchandise is currently on the shelves. Liquidation stores allow buyers to buy fewer items and still get discounted prices.

Buy from online auction sites. Online auction sites offer a wide variety of wholesale general merchandise. Such sites allow buyers to bid on items for sale in large lots. Most sellers offer pictures and detailed descriptions of their products. Read carefully before placing a bid or buying anything. The description should state the quantity of items being offered as well as the composition of the item and the colors used. Calculate shipping costs before you begin.
